Output 8543aa0c025c85c2604e32bc5499798a8d17254ccff3dec53985ae2b603034ba:0

value
59778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1387f5a312f5b2cb1bc7dfe43efe10cdf0702c81 OP_EQUAL
address
33UHdpbzBfak9yGrncoWXXWbmVA8NmammT
transaction
8543aa0c025c85c2604e32bc5499798a8d17254ccff3dec53985ae2b603034ba
confirmations
53878
spent
true